๐Ÿ“š FORMAL vs INFORMAL EMAIL Know The Difference โœจ

โœ… INFORMAL EMAIL

๐Ÿ“Œ Written to: ๐Ÿ‘‰ friends ๐Ÿ‘‰ classmates ๐Ÿ‘‰ family members

๐Ÿ’ก Tone: โœจ Friendly โœจ Relaxed โœจ Casual

๐Ÿ“Œ Common greetings: ๐Ÿ‘‰ Hi John, ๐Ÿ‘‰ Hey Sarah, ๐Ÿ‘‰ Dear Mom,

๐Ÿ“Œ Example sentence: โ€œHey! I just wanted to tell you about my school trip. It was amazing!โ€

โœ… FORMAL EMAIL

๐Ÿ“Œ Written to: ๐Ÿ‘‰ teachers ๐Ÿ‘‰ principals ๐Ÿ‘‰ companies ๐Ÿ‘‰ managers

๐Ÿ’ก Tone: โœจ Polite โœจ Professional โœจ Respectful

๐Ÿ“Œ Common greetings: ๐Ÿ‘‰ Dear Sir/Madam, ๐Ÿ‘‰ Dear Mr. Smith, ๐Ÿ‘‰ To Whom It May Concern,

๐Ÿ“Œ Example sentence: โ€œI am writing to inquire about the upcoming English course.โ€

๐Ÿ“Š EASY COMPARISON

๐Ÿ’ฅINFORMAL EMAIL โœจFORMAL EMAIL
Friendly tone Professional tone
Short forms allowed Full forms preferred
Personal style Respectful style
Friends & family Teachers & Companies โ€œHey!โ€ โ€œDear Sir/Madamโ€

๐Ÿ”ฅ CONTRACTION DIFFERENCE

โŒ INFORMAL: ๐Ÿ‘‰ Iโ€™m ๐Ÿ‘‰ canโ€™t ๐Ÿ‘‰ donโ€™t

โœ… FORMAL: ๐Ÿ‘‰ I am ๐Ÿ‘‰ cannot ๐Ÿ‘‰ do not

๐Ÿ’ฏ Formal writing = more

๐Ÿ“ INFORMAL EMAIL SAMPLE

Hi Alex,

How are you? I hope youโ€™re doing well. I wanted to tell you about the football competition at my school. It was really exciting, and our team won first prize!

See you soon!

Best, Tom

๐Ÿ“ FORMAL EMAIL SAMPLE

Dear Principal,

I am writing to request permission to participate in the upcoming science competition.

I believe this event will help improve my teamwork and communication skills. I would be grateful for your consideration.

Yours sincerely, Tom Brown

๐Ÿง  What is Figurative Language?

๐Ÿ“Œ Definition:
Figurative language uses words in a creative or non-literal way to make writing more interesting and powerful.

๐Ÿ‘‰ แ€แ€ญแ€ฏแ€€แ€บแ€›แ€ญแ€ฏแ€€แ€บ meaning แ€™แ€Ÿแ€ฏแ€แ€บแ€˜แ€ฒ
๐Ÿ‘‰ แ€•แ€ญแ€ฏแ€•แ€ผแ€ฎแ€ธ vivid & emotional แ€–แ€ผแ€…แ€บแ€กแ€ฑแ€ฌแ€„แ€บ แ€žแ€ฏแ€ถแ€ธแ€แ€ฒแ€ท language style แ€€แ€ญแ€ฏโ€‹แ€แ€ฑแ€ซแ€บแ€•แ€ซแ€แ€šแ€บ ๐Ÿ’ฏ

---

๐Ÿ”ฅ Common Types of Figurative Language

๐ŸŸ  1. Simile
๐Ÿ‘‰ Comparing using โ€œlikeโ€ or โ€œasโ€

๐Ÿ“Œ Example:
She is as brave as a lion. ๐Ÿฆ

๐Ÿ’ก Meaning: She is very brave

---

๐Ÿ”ต 2. Metaphor
๐Ÿ‘‰ Direct comparison without โ€œlikeโ€ or โ€œasโ€

๐Ÿ“Œ Example:
Time is money. โฐ๐Ÿ’ฐ

๐Ÿ’ก Meaning: Time is valuable

---

๐ŸŸข 3. Personification
๐Ÿ‘‰ Giving human qualities to non-human things

๐Ÿ“Œ Example:
The wind whispered through the trees. ๐ŸŒฌ๏ธ๐ŸŒณ

๐Ÿ’ก Wind cannot really whisper ๐Ÿ˜„

---

๐ŸŸฃ 4. Hyperbole
๐Ÿ‘‰ Extreme exaggeration

๐Ÿ“Œ Example:
I have told you a million times! ๐Ÿ˜ค

๐Ÿ’ก Not really one million ๐Ÿ˜†

---

๐ŸŸก 5. Idiom
๐Ÿ‘‰ Phrase with a special meaning

๐Ÿ“Œ Example:
Break a leg! ๐ŸŽญ

๐Ÿ’ก Meaning = Good luck

---

๐Ÿ’ก Why is Figurative Language Important?

โœ… Makes writing colorful & interesting
โœ… Helps readers imagine clearly
โœ… Common in stories, poems & GED RLA ๐Ÿ“š

๐Ÿ“Œ Definition:
Inference is when you use clues from the text + your own knowledge to understand something that is NOT directly stated.

๐Ÿ‘‰ โ€œแ€™แ€•แ€ผแ€ฑแ€ฌแ€‘แ€ฌแ€ธแ€แ€ฒแ€ท แ€กแ€“แ€ญแ€•แ€นแ€•แ€ซแ€šแ€บแ€€แ€ญแ€ฏ แ€แ€”แ€ทแ€บแ€™แ€พแ€”แ€บแ€ธแ€”แ€ฌแ€ธแ€œแ€Šแ€บแ€แ€ผแ€„แ€บแ€ธโ€ แ€–แ€ผแ€…แ€บแ€•แ€ซแ€แ€šแ€บ

---

๐Ÿงฉ Simple Formula

๐Ÿ‘‰ Clues (in the text) + Your Brain ๐Ÿง  = Inference

---

๐Ÿ“Œ Example 1

She was wearing a thick coat and shivering.

๐Ÿ‘‰ Clues: coat + shivering
๐Ÿ‘‰ Inference: It is cold โ„๏ธ

---

๐Ÿ“Œ Example 2

The lights were off, and the door was locked.

๐Ÿ‘‰ Clues: lights off + door locked
๐Ÿ‘‰ Inference: No one is home ๐Ÿ 

---

๐Ÿ“Œ Example 3

He studied all night and looked very tired.

๐Ÿ‘‰ Clues: studied all night
๐Ÿ‘‰ Inference: He has an exam / important test ๐Ÿ“š

---

๐Ÿ’ก How to Find Inference?

โœ”๏ธ Look for clues in the sentence
โœ”๏ธ Use your real-life knowledge
โœ”๏ธ Ask: โ€œWhat does this suggest?โ€

---

๐Ÿšซ Common Mistake

โŒ Guess randomly
โœ… Use evidence (clues)
